So let’s break it down properly. Josh Kiszka is widely reported to stand at around 5 feet 7 inches (approximately 170 cm). While the singer has never made his height a headline topic, this estimate aligns with visual comparisons from live shows, red carpet appearances, and band photos. Josh Kiszka Height Compared to His Bandmates
When discussing Josh Kiszka Height, comparisons with his Greta Van Fleet bandmates naturally come up. His twin brother, Jake Kiszka, who plays lead guitar, appears slightly taller, often estimated at around 5 feet 10 inches. Bassist Sam Kiszka is also commonly perceived as taller than Josh, while drummer Danny Wagner falls somewhere in between depending on perspective and posture.
These differences become noticeable in group photos and onstage setups, but they never feel awkward or unbalanced. In fact, the height variation adds visual depth to the band’s stage arrangement.
